WCIT 2008 - Malaysia

On May 18-22, 2008, over 2,500 industry captains and global leaders will convene in Kuala Lumpur for the 16th World Congress on Information Technology; the world’s premier ICT event. Often billed as the Olympics of ICT, WCIT brings together the greatest minds to impact global economic and social development through the exchange of policies and ideas on technology.

Themed “The Global Impact of Information and Communications Technology: Enable Businesses, Empower Societies, Enrich Economies”, the five-day event incorporates a three-day congress to address global impact issues, business match-making, an ICT exhibition, a debate on current ICT issues, and activities including tours, a golf tournament, a motorsports experience and a spouse program.

Malaysia’s Prime Minister, Datuk Seri Abdullah Ahmad Badawi said he expects WCIT 2008 to open doors to a host of business and industry opportunities for the private sector both domestic and abroad.  “These are opportunities not to be missed and as such, I encourage you to ensure your involvement in one of industry’s most awaited global events.”

WCIT 2008 is jointly organized by the Multimedia Development Corporation (MDeC) and the Association of the Computer and Multimedia Industry of Malaysia (PIKOM), with the support of the Ministry of Science, Technology and Innovation Malaysia.

Keynote speakers include: 

  • Dr Craig Barrett, Chairman of Intel Corporation.
  • Douglas Merrill, Chief Information Officer, Google.
  • Dr Robert Atkinson, President of the Information Technology and Innovation Foundation.
  • Wei Chuan Beng, Group Managing Director and co-founder of REDtone.

Industry expertise needed to give every senior student a computer

The Australian Information Industry Association (AIIA) today said that providing a computer at school for every upper secondary student will be an enormous technical and logistical task that will require considerable industry expertise if it is to be successfully realised.

“One of the Prime Minister’s first tasks for Labor MPs was to ask them to think about how every upper secondary student in the country can be given access to a computer at school,” said AIIA CEO, Sheryle Moon.

ACS elects new President

The ACS (Australian Computer Society) has elected a new National President, after a meeting of the ACS Council, the Society's peak decision-making body. After presentations from candidates from around Australia, the Council elected Kumar Parakala, as the 2008/2009 President.
